Guest UserThe hotel room wasn't very spacious, but its proximity to the airport was a huge plus. It's just a ten-minute drive away. The hotel offers a shuttle bus, but make sure to book in advance, as it can get fully booked. There are also many restaurants nearby, making the location excellent. With the SkyTrain and various bus routes close by, it's a very convenient hotel. They offer breakfast; although the selection isn't huge, it's enough to fill you up, and there's free-flowing coffee and hot chocolate, which is a nice touch. The rooms also come with a microwave, so you can bring food back to eat. Overall, it's a good hotel.

Guest UserThis is a great value transit hotel near Vancouver Airport. Its main advantages are the free airport shuttle bus and complimentary parking, which are super convenient for layovers or car rentals. The rooms are spacious and include a small kitchenette, perfect for simple meals, and everything is clean.
The only minor drawbacks are that the building is a bit older, and the facilities are more practical than luxurious – totally fine if you're not looking for a fancy experience. The lobby offers free hot beverages, and the service is prompt. It's ideal for travelers who prioritize convenient transport and a short, comfortable stay.

The hotel is very newly renovated & the design is modern & nice. It’s located on St. Edward’s & Bridgeport Road in Richmond; which is not in Richmond city centre. But, if you’d drive it’s not too bad and there’s 407 & 430 bus just about 4-5 min walk from the hotel & can go to Richmond city centre in 15 mins. There’s also A&W burger just in walk opposite to the hotel. And 6-8 min walk to Dollarama, Sungiven supermarket, Tim Horton.
